Abstract :
A ZVS bi-directional DC-DC converter for high-low voltage conversion is analyzed in this paper. A novel control scheme adopting one port voltage regulated and another port current regulated is proposed to realize the energy conversion in bi-directional freely. A start-up circuit is presented for eliminating the surge current in boost mode. The operation characteristics and parameter design are analyzed in detail. A prototype rated 100 W 10 V/100 V bi-directional DC-DC converter adopting the proposed circuit and control scheme is tested
